Output e7bc2dcedbb782bf9d7bf77f7a7c06a755c53ccc00bd5ea4baf3fce29f1cf5e6:17

value
8666275
script pubkey
OP_0 OP_PUSHBYTES_32 251b2e86598df4318b5c7a924ef6ab826763a62b09f569c729f74d55010e9e39
address
bc1qy5djapje3h6rrz6u02fyaa4tsfnk8f3tp86kn3ef7ax42qgwncus5xz8qj
transaction
e7bc2dcedbb782bf9d7bf77f7a7c06a755c53ccc00bd5ea4baf3fce29f1cf5e6
confirmations
240502
spent
true